Managed by the Northwest Florida Water Management District, the Lower Escambia River Water Management Area holds Mystic Springs, a dispersed drive-in campground outside Jay in the Florida panhandle. Sites spread across open flood plain terrain, with several positioned alongside ponds that form part of the river's natural overflow system. Reservations are required, and the campground stays free to use.

Site 7 draws repeat visitors for its pond-side placement away from the main cluster. The sites near the boat ramp give larger rigs more room to maneuver, though one reviewer with a 30-foot tow-behind reported fitting into site 7 with some maneuvering. Paddleboarding is viable on the ponds. Some boat ramp traffic passes through, but reviewers describe it as low-key. Campers have flagged occasional issues with squatters occupying reserved spots, so arriving with confirmation in hand is worth the effort. Cleanliness gets mixed marks across reviews, with at least one mention of trash needing more frequent pickup.

"Woke up to beautiful sounds of nature and someone coughing up a lung for hours," notes Pam H., a reminder that site spacing, while generous, doesn't guarantee solitude. Toilets and picnic tables are on-site, cell service is available, and the campground is listed as ADA accessible and big rig friendly. Nearby, Cotton Lake and Chumuckla Springs RV Resort give campers alternatives in the same corridor. Download a site map before arrival since the layout can be confusing to navigate without one.

Great quiet spot

We scoped this site while staying at Cotton Lake. This campground is more spread out. We reserved site 7 which is away from most other sites and right on one of the ponds. The ponds are flood plain ponds so not great view but better than another camper. Pretty much had the place to ourselves. Some traffic coming and going from boat ramp but nothing noisy. We have a 30ft. tow behind and had to finagle it into the spot but got in just fine. The sites around the boat ramp are better for big rigs. Going to paddle board there today and will edit if anything notable.

Very nice and quiet .

This was a nice spot and was free. You do have to have a reservation. It's a little unlevel and best to back in. Be sure to get a site map, or it will be hard to find.
